fix: [nomad-step-1] S1.4 — extend Woodpecker CI to nomad job validate nomad/jobs/*.hcl (#843)
Step 2 of .woodpecker/nomad-validate.yml previously ran
`nomad job validate` against a single explicit path
(nomad/jobs/forgejo.nomad.hcl, wired up during the S1.1 review). Replace
that with a POSIX-sh loop over nomad/jobs/*.nomad.hcl so every jobspec
gets CI coverage automatically — no "edit the pipeline" step to forget
when the next jobspec (woodpecker, caddy, agents, …) lands.
Why reverse S1.1's explicit-line approach: the "no-ad-hoc-steps"
principle that drove the explicit list was about keeping step *classes*
enumerated, not about re-listing every file of the same class. Globbing
over `*.nomad.hcl` still encodes a single class ("jobspec validation")
and is strictly stricter — a dropped jobspec can't silently bypass CI
because someone forgot to add its line. The `.nomad.hcl` suffix (set as
convention by S1.1 review) is what keeps non-jobspec HCL out of this
loop.
Implementation notes:
- `[ -f "$f" ] || continue` guards the no-match case. POSIX sh has no
nullglob, so an empty jobs/ dir would otherwise leave the literal
glob in $f and fail nomad job validate with "no such file". Not
reachable today (forgejo.nomad.hcl exists), but keeps the step safe
against any transient empty state during future refactors.
- `set -e` inside the block ensures the first failing jobspec aborts
(default Woodpecker behavior, but explicit is cheap).
- Loop echoes the file being validated so CI logs point at the
specific jobspec on failure.
Docs (nomad/AGENTS.md):
- "How CI validates these files" now lists all *five* steps (the S1.1
review added step 2 but didn't update the doc; fixed in passing).
- Step 2 is documented with explicit scope: what offline validate
catches (unknown stanzas, missing required fields, wrong value
types, bad driver config) and what it does NOT catch (cross-file
host_volume name resolution against client.hcl — that's a
scheduling-time check; image reachability).
- "Adding a jobspec" step 4 updated: no pipeline edit required as
long as the file follows the `*.nomad.hcl` naming convention. The
suffix is now documented as load-bearing in step 1.
- Step 2 of the "Adding a jobspec" checklist cross-links the
host_volume scheduling-time check, so contributors know the
paired-write rule (client.hcl + cluster-up.sh) is the real
guardrail for that class of drift.
Acceptance criteria:
- Broken jobspec (typo in stanza, missing required field) fails step
2 with nomad's error message — covered by the loop over every file.
- Fixed jobspec passes — standard validate behavior.
- Step 1 (nomad config validate) untouched.
- No .sh changes, so no shellcheck impact; manual shellcheck pass
shown clean.
- Trigger path `nomad/**` already covers `nomad/jobs/**` (confirmed,
no change needed to `when:` block).
Refs: #843 (S1.4), #825 (S0.5 base pipeline), #840 (S1.1 first jobspec)

# ── 3. Vault HCL syntax check ────────────────────────────────────────────
|
2026-04-16 07:54:06 +00:00
|
|
|
# `vault operator diagnose` loads the config and runs a suite of checks.
|
2026-04-16 07:59:28 +00:00
|
|
|
# Exit codes:
|
|
|
|
|
# 0 — all checks green
|
|
|
|
|
# 1 — at least one hard failure (bad HCL, bad schema, unreachable storage)
|
|
|
|
|
# 2 — advisory warnings only (no hard failure)
|
|
|
|
|
# Our factory dev-box vault.hcl deliberately runs TLS-disabled on a
|
|
|
|
|
# localhost-only listener (documented in nomad/vault.hcl), which triggers
|
|
|
|
|
# an advisory "Check Listener TLS" warning → exit 2. The config still
|
|
|
|
|
# parses, so we tolerate exit 2 and fail only on exit 1 or crashes.
|
|
|
|
|
# -skip=storage/-skip=listener disables the runtime-only checks (vault's
|
|
|
|
|
# container has /vault/file so storage is fine, but explicit skip is cheap
|
|
|
|
|
# insurance against future container-image drift).
|
2026-04-16 07:54:06 +00:00
|
|
|
- name: vault-operator-diagnose
|
|
|
|
|
image: hashicorp/vault:1.18.5
|
|
|
|
|
commands:
|
2026-04-16 07:59:28 +00:00
|
|
|
- |
|
|
|
|
|
rc=0
|
|
|
|
|
vault operator diagnose -config=nomad/vault.hcl -skip=storage -skip=listener || rc=$?
|
|
|
|
|
case "$rc" in
|
|
|
|
|
0) echo "vault config: all checks green" ;;
|
|
|
|
|
2) echo "vault config: parse OK (rc=2 — advisory warnings only; TLS-disabled on localhost listener is by design)" ;;
|
|
|
|
|
*) echo "vault config: hard failure (rc=$rc)" >&2; exit "$rc" ;;
|
|
|
|
|
esac
